#647c9d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#647c9d is composed of 39.2% red, 48.6%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.3% cyan, 21%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 214.7 degrees, a saturation of 22.5% and a lightness of 50.4%. #647c9d color hex could be obtained by blending #c8f8ff with #00003b.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#647c9d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f4f6f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#647c9d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#777f8a is the less saturated color, while #036dfe is the most saturated one.
